Understanding the terminology used in brain injury legal cases is crucial for clients. Terms such as ‘negligence,’ ‘damages,’ ‘liability,’ and ‘settlement’ frequently arise and have specific meanings that affect your case’s progress and outcome.
Negligence refers to a failure to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to another person. In brain injury cases, proving negligence is essential to establish liability and pursue compensation.
Damages are the monetary compensation sought by an injured party for losses incurred due to the injury. This can include medical costs, lost income, and pain and suffering.
Liability is the legal responsibility one party has for causing harm to another. Determining liability is a central aspect of brain injury claims.
A settlement is an agreement reached between parties to resolve a claim without going to trial. Settlements often provide quicker resolution and compensation.

Immediately after a brain injury, seek medical attention to assess your condition and receive necessary treatment. Documentation of your injury and treatment is essential for any legal claim. It is also important to avoid giving recorded statements or accepting settlements without legal advice. Early consultation with a legal professional helps protect your rights and ensures your case is handled properly.
In Mississippi,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including brain injuries, is generally three years from the date of the injury. Filing within this time frame is critical to preserving your right to compensation. It is advisable to consult with an attorney as soon as possible to ensure timely action and avoid missing important deadlines.
